Detailed Solution

Bal Gangadhar Tilak, also known as Keshav Gangadhar Tilak, was an Indian patriot, educator, and independence activist. At Lal Bal Pal, he made up one-third of the triumvirate. Tilak served as the Indian Independence Movement's first leader. Mahatma Gandhi referred to him as "The Maker of Modern India" and conferred upon him the title of "Lokmanya," which means "approved by the people." He was referred to as "The father of the Indian disturbance" by the British colonial rulers. Tilak was an influential radical in India's consciousness and one of Swaraj's early and biggest advocates. He is famous for saying, "Swarajya is my birthright and I shall have it!" in Marathi. He had close ties with numerous Indian National Congress leaders.
